matlab 数字信号处理分析
时间: 2024-01-31 10:00:30 浏览: 43
MATLAB 是一种强大的工具,可用于数字信号处理分析。通过 MATLAB,我们可以对数字信号进行各种处理和分析,例如滤波、频谱分析、噪音消除等。
在 MATLAB 中,我们可以使用各种函数和工具箱来进行数字信号处理分析。例如,我们可以使用信号处理工具箱中的函数来进行时域和频域的分析,如时域滤波、傅里叶变换等。此外,MATLAB 还提供了丰富的绘图功能,可以将信号的时域和频域特征直观地呈现出来。
在数字信号处理分析中,MATLAB 还提供了各种工具箱和函数用于不同类型的信号处理。例如,图像处理工具箱可用于处理图像信号,音频处理工具箱可用于处理音频信号,通信工具箱可用于处理通信信号等。
除了提供丰富的工具箱和函数之外,MATLAB 还具有一个功能强大的编程环境,可以帮助我们进行高效的数字信号处理分析。通过 MATLAB 的脚本编程和函数编写,我们可以实现自定义的数字信号处理算法,并且能够方便地进行参数调节和结果分析。
总之,MATLAB 提供了丰富的工具和功能,能够帮助我们进行数字信号处理分析,并且能够满足不同层次、不同领域的需求。它为工程师、科研人员以及教育工作者提供了一个方便、高效的数字信号处理分析平台。
相关问题
matlab数字信号处理
Matlab是一个非常强大的数字信号处理工具,广泛用于数字信号处理、通信、控制、图像处理等领域。以下是一些Matlab数字信号处理的基本操作:
1. 信号的读取与保存:Matlab支持多种格式的信号文件,如wav、mp3、mat等,可以使用audioread、audiowrite等函数进行读取和保存。
2. 时域与频域分析:使用fft函数可以将信号从时域转换到频域,并进行频域分析,如功率谱密度估计、滤波器设计等。
3. 滤波器设计:Matlab提供了多种滤波器设计函数,如fir1、fir2、cheby1、cheby2等,可以进行低通、高通、带通、带阻等滤波器设计。
4. 调制与解调:Matlab提供了多种调制与解调函数,如ammod、amdemod、fmmod、fmdemod等,可以进行调幅、调频、调相等调制与解调操作。
5. 频谱分析:Matlab提供了多种频谱分析函数,如pwelch、periodogram、spectrogram等,可以进行功率谱密度估计、短时傅里叶变换等频谱分析操作。
6. 信号处理工具箱:Matlab还提供了信号处理工具箱,其中包含了多种数字信号处理算法和函数,如小波变换、信号重构、信号分析等。
这些操作只是Matlab数字信号处理中的一部分,Matlab还可以进行更复杂的信号处理操作,如压缩、降噪、特征提取等。
matlab 数字信号处理app
Matlab数字信号处理app是一款基于Matlab GUI界面的应用程序,用于数字信号处理的设计、分析和实验。通过这个app,用户可以进行各种数字信号处理的操作,包括滤波、量化、数字信号处理等。用户可以参考相关的理论知识文献和源代码来学习和使用这个app。具体的实现方法可以包括软件、硬件和DSP等方面。如果你有其他相关问题,请继续提问。
相关问题:
1. 如何获取Matlab数字信号处理app的源代码?
2. 有没有推荐的数字信号处理教学资源?
3. 如何使用Matlab数字信号处理app进行滤波操作?